Introduction
The Canadian Nurses Protective Society (CNPS®) is a non-profit society, owned and operated by nurses for nurses, that offers legal liability protection related to nursing practice to eligible Registered Nurses, by providing information, education, and financial and legal assistance.

Unlike insurance, CNPS is:

the Canadian nursing profession's own legal support system

Spacer
bullet a non-profit society created, owned and operated by nurses for nurses
Spacer
specifically tailored to meet the professional liability needs of nurses in all nursing roles
Spacer
occurrence-based: the eligible nurse’s protection extends from the date the incident occurred
